Engenharia de Sistemas de ML: Da Teoria à Prática Empresarial
Descubra como construir sistemas de Machine Learning

Engenharia de Sistemas de ML: Da Teoria à Prática Empresarial
20 de março de 2026
A crescente adoção de Machine Learning (ML) pelas empresas tem revelado uma lacuna crítica: a capacidade de transformar modelos teóricos em sistemas de ML robustos, escaláveis e confiáveis. A simples criação de um modelo preditivo é apenas o primeiro passo. A engenharia de sistemas de ML abrange todo o ciclo de vida do ML, desde a coleta e preparação de dados até a implantação, monitoramento e manutenção contínua. Este artigo explora os princípios fundamentais da engenharia de sistemas de ML e como as empresas podem se preparar para enfrentar os desafios inerentes a essa área.
A Complexidade dos Sistemas de ML
Ao contrário do desenvolvimento de software tradicional, sistemas de ML introduzem complexidades adicionais. A qualidade dos dados, a deriva de modelos e a necessidade de re-treinamento constante são apenas alguns dos desafios que precisam ser gerenciados. Os sistemas de ML são intrinsecamente probabilísticos, o que significa que as previsões nunca são 100% precisas. Além disso, a interpretabilidade e a responsabilidade são preocupações crescentes, especialmente em setores regulamentados. Uma abordagem orientada a sistemas garante que todos esses aspectos sejam considerados desde o início.
Os Pilares da Engenharia de Sistemas de ML
Um sistema de ML bem projetado se baseia em alguns pilares fundamentais. O primeiro é a infraestrutura de dados, que inclui a coleta, armazenamento, processamento e validação de dados. Em seguida, temos o ciclo de vida do modelo, que abrange a experimentação, o treinamento, a avaliação e a implantação de modelos. A monitorização e o re-treinamento são cruciais para garantir que os modelos permaneçam precisos e relevantes ao longo do tempo. Por fim, a automação desempenha um papel fundamental na otimização de todo o processo, reduzindo custos e aumentando a eficiência.
Data Engineering: A Base de Tudo
Um sistema de ML é tão bom quanto os dados que o alimentam. A engenharia de dados é responsável por garantir que os dados sejam de alta qualidade, acessíveis e adequados para o treinamento de modelos. Isso envolve a coleta de dados de diversas fontes, a limpeza e transformação de dados, a criação de pipelines de dados e a implementação de mecanismos de validação de dados. Ferramentas como Apache Spark, Apache Kafka e bases de dados NoSQL são frequentemente utilizadas nesse processo. A automação desses pipelines é essencial para garantir a consistência e a confiabilidade dos dados.

Está pronto para otimizar seus pipelines de dados?
Solicitar demo Toolzz AIO Fluxo de Trabalho de ML: Do Desenvolvimento à Produção
O desenvolvimento de um sistema de ML envolve um fluxo de trabalho iterativo que inclui a definição do problema, a coleta e preparação de dados, a seleção de algoritmos, o treinamento e a avaliação de modelos, e a implantação do modelo em produção. Ferramentas como MLflow e Kubeflow ajudam a gerenciar o ciclo de vida do modelo, permitindo o rastreamento de experimentos, a reprodução de resultados e a automatização do processo de implantação. É crucial implementar testes automatizados para garantir a qualidade do modelo e evitar erros em produção. Plataformas como a Toolzz AI simplificam a criação, implantação e monitoramento de modelos de ML, permitindo que as empresas se concentrem em seus objetivos de negócios.
Monitoramento e Re-treinamento: Mantendo a Precisão ao Longo do Tempo
Após a implantação, é fundamental monitorar o desempenho do modelo em produção. A deriva de dados e a deriva de conceitos podem levar à degradação da precisão do modelo ao longo do tempo. O monitoramento contínuo permite detectar esses problemas e acionar o re-treinamento do modelo com novos dados. A automação do re-treinamento é essencial para manter o modelo atualizado e relevante. Além disso, o monitoramento da qualidade dos dados e a detecção de anomalias podem ajudar a identificar problemas na infraestrutura de dados.
Quer saber como automatizar o re-treinamento de seus modelos de ML? Descubra os planos e preços da Toolzz AI e garanta a precisão contínua dos seus modelos. Ver planos Toolzz AI
O Futuro da Engenharia de Sistemas de ML
A engenharia de sistemas de ML está em constante evolução. A crescente adoção de técnicas de AutoML (Automated Machine Learning) promete automatizar ainda mais o processo de desenvolvimento de modelos. A computação de borda (edge computing) está permitindo a implantação de modelos de ML em dispositivos locais, reduzindo a latência e aumentando a privacidade. A inteligência artificial explicável (XAI) está ganhando importância, permitindo que as empresas compreendam e confiem nas previsões de seus modelos. A Toolzz AI está na vanguarda da inovação, oferecendo soluções de ponta para empresas que buscam aproveitar o poder da inteligência artificial.
Em resumo, a engenharia de sistemas de ML é uma disciplina essencial para empresas que desejam obter o máximo valor de seus investimentos em inteligência artificial. Ao adotar uma abordagem orientada a sistemas, as empresas podem construir sistemas de ML robustos, escaláveis e confiáveis que impulsionam a inovação e melhoram os resultados de negócios.
Veja como é fácil criar sua IA
Clique na seta abaixo para começar uma demonstração interativa de como criar sua própria IA.













